Why Iowa Colony

What makes Iowa Colony different

Home Value, By Source

The Census Bureau's American Community Survey (2023 5-year estimate) puts Iowa Colony's median home value — across all owner-occupied homes, not just recent sales — at $356,300. Separately, Brazoria County's current median listing price (via Realtor.com data, 2026-06-01) runs $365,000. These cover different geography (city vs. county) and different measures (assessed value vs. active listings), which is why we show both rather than picking one — full source list on our data sources page.

County Price Trend

Brazoria County's FHFA house price index shows a 1.44% annual change in 2025.

Population & Income

Iowa Colony has an estimated population of 11,028 and a median household income of $126,167, per the Census Bureau's American Community Survey (2023 5-year estimate).

Affordability Snapshot

Iowa Colony's Census-reported median home value works out to about 2.8x the area's median household income, and median gross rent runs roughly 21% of that same income on an annualized basis. Housing economists commonly flag a price-to-income ratio above 4x as historically elevated -- useful context, not a personal affordability verdict.
